Transaction 5005fc29a24e517640368257366bfb07da5b9ba949835b2a4e8e1a58ecb8c115

1 Input
2 Outputs
  • 5005fc29a24e517640368257366bfb07da5b9ba949835b2a4e8e1a58ecb8c115:0
  • value  1424501
    address  3QpTo6PEwY4kYPA9B7GgNbmW7YsBTLxKSv
  • 5005fc29a24e517640368257366bfb07da5b9ba949835b2a4e8e1a58ecb8c115:1
  • value  35556870
    address  bc1qptc056a6q2wh2pv2q279pemxwpd9zrghx4y7ag